Psyllium husk is a soluble fiber derived from the outer shell of psyllium seeds. Known for its ability to absorb water and promote healthy digestion, it’s commonly used as a natural laxative and to support gut health. Found in many over-the-counter supplements and foods—such as psyllium-enriched bread, granola, and dietary supplements—this humble seed husk may be far more than just a digestive aid.

Is It Safe?
For most people, psyllium husk is safe when taken with adequate water. Overconsumption may cause bloating or blockages, so balance is key. Always consult a healthcare provider before using psyllium if you’re on medications or managing health conditions.
